Several shutdown-related fixes
authorPieter Wuille <pieter.wuille@gmail.com>
Wed, 15 Feb 2012 20:17:15 +0000 (21:17 +0100)
committerPieter Wuille <pieter.wuille@gmail.com>
Wed, 15 Feb 2012 20:17:15 +0000 (21:17 +0100)
commitcc201e01f8216b2a95c9825b31530df9beb0f32b
treee5a04b7ee69937c14acef350ed255abb4caa2c02
parentc85c37acb16df6c8911c81689932890eec6864a3
Several shutdown-related fixes

* do not let vnThreadsRunning[1] go negative
* do not perform locking operations while vnThreadsRunning[1] is decreased
* check vnThreadsRunning[1] at exit
src/net.cpp